Bobcats wear down Hoboes

| Randy Dickson
In recent years the boys basketball rivalry between Laurel Hill and Paxton has been fairly one-sided in favor of the Bobcats. An improved Hobo team was hoping to get back on the winning side of the rivalry as they hosted their neighbors from Walton County on Thursday. Laurel Hill showed flashes that bodes well for the future. But at this time the Bobcats remain ahead of the curve.
